quote: Originally posted by ed
CE approval, what's that? On a low risk product you'd self certify it and place a CE mark on it to state you're conforming to a set of guidelines.
It'd probably only fall under the EMC directive anyhow, which I suspect most of the component parts already conform to, so worst case it'd require you to pull together a technical construction file to support the self certification...
